Two boys are wandering in the forests of Amazon, when they see a big cave in front of them. The cave is filled with gold. Seeing all the glittery gold, eyes of both the boys lit up but their joy is cut short when a hideous devil appears in front of them who is guarding the cave. The devil challenges the boys to answer his riddles and take away all the gold. The devil will ask one riddle each to both the boys. If they answer them, they have to answer one last question to get the gold. The boys accept his challenge. First Riddle: A colony of ants with 100 ants is located on a one metre long stick. The stick starts vibrating vigorously after feeling a mild tremor caused by the movement of a herd of elephants nearby. The ants start moving in a chaotic manner such that when two ants collide they reverse their direction of motion. The ants move at a speed of one centimeter per second. If an ant reaches the edge of the stick it falls. What is the maximum time, after which all the ants will fall off the stick? Second Riddle: You are the organizer of 100 metre athletic event but you are faced with a dilemma. Your race track can only accomodate five runners at a time. However 25 athletes have appeared for the event. You have no means of measuring the exact time taken by each athlete. What is the minimum number of races required to find the top three athletes? Last Question: What is the remainder when the answer to the first riddle is divided by the answer of the second riddle? Help the boys get the gold by answering the riddles! |
